ANTIQUE PRINTS

ANTIQUE PRINTS

Original blue prints help save America's once prosperous shoe industry for prosterity. Considered a state-of-the-art monument to American manufacturing, the L.H. Hamel Leather Company expanded several times over the decades. As a result, each of the four buildings reflects a different architectural aesthete, depending on when it was built.

RESPECT REDUX

RESPECT REDUX

The original stack, carefully restored, is now an architectural focal point. Haverhill's factory and mill owners weren't just constructing workplaces for making shoes. They were also building their own reputations as successful businessmen and civic leaders. We've carefully preserved many artful details as a lasting tribute to their pride and vision for Haverhill and its hard-working citizens.
